Here’s a link to a brief sketch of axoloti chewing up some loops. The patch isn’t totally polished, but it’s: Mutable Instruments Clouds, a low pass filter, and a giant reverb.
Modular: no. Modular firmware in a pedal: yeah.
The other part of the pedal (accessed by pressing both stomps together) switches controls to a Turing machine sequencing eight different oscillator voices from Braids. I can toggle through them by pressing the right stomp.
Then there’s the usual synth controls (seq rate, range, lock; attack, decay, volume, osc freq, filter cutoff/resonance).
